NAME
wmaloader - server to download firmware to the Linksys WMA11B media adapter
SYNOPSIS
wmaloader [--interface if ] [--daemon] --image image_file
DESCRIPTION
wmaloader serves up a firmware image to a Linksys media adapter.
OPTIONS
--interface if Bind to a specific interface. --daemon Detach and run in background. Log to syslog.
NOTES
To avoid mysterious uPnP problems ensure you add a route for multicasting, e.g.: # route add -net 239.0.0.0 netmask 255.0.0.0 eth0
